Leeds United forward Kemar Roofe is back and ready to feature against Blackburn Rovers.

Roofe has been out with injury recently, in what has been a blow for Leeds.
The Whites forward started the campaign in brilliant form, but he has missed their last six matches.
Roofe played for Leeds’ under-23 side on Friday though, as he got back some much needed match sharpness.
And Roofe has now confirmed that he is ready to play for Marcelo Bielsa’s side against Blackburn Rovers this weekend.
“I’ve trained all week, got the minutes now and hopefully I will be involved in the Blackburn game,” Roofe said.

“The atmosphere (on Saturday) will be great, with the amount of fans that we have going it will be like a home game, it will be immense.”
Whether Roofe will come straight back into Leeds’ starting line-up remains to be seen.
Tyler Roberts has led the line well in Roofe’s absence, and he may have done enough to hold on to his place.
If Leeds could beat Blackburn, they could go back to the top of the Championship table.
